  14. I believe this is the game you are referring to: http://baseball-almanac.com/box-scores/boxscore.php?boxid=198907300CHN He hit the HR off of Myers after Aguilera put a man on ahead of him. I know this because I was there, sitting a few rows behind the Cubs' dugout. After Grace hit the dong into the RF poweralley (I can still see it in my head) he went into the dugout. When the crowd continued to dance and scream, he came back out and did a Hulk Hogan-like "muscle flex" for us, right in front of me. That game propelled them onto the NL East title. I was 13. One of the greatest memories of my childhood. Here is the greatest Cubs game I ever saw in person: http://baseball-almanac.com/box-scores/boxscore.php?boxid=199809120CHN They were down by 8 runs, came all the way back, and then recent pick up Orlando Merced jacked one into the RF bleachers for the walk off. No one left the park for 10 minutes as the music continued to blare from the speakers. I get chills just thinking about it. Best part about both of hose games is that I was there with my Dad.
